New US LNG Capacity Too Small to Replace Qatar Losses
SocialMar 31, 2026

New US LNG Capacity Too Small to Replace Qatar Losses

LNG production in Qatar, normally ~80 mm tonnes, has been effectively OFFLINE since March 2. The new Golden Pass LNG export terminal in the U.S. will add only 18mm tonnes at full capacity. NEW SUPPLY CAN’T OFFSET WAR-DRIVEN LOSSES. https://t.co/tVmip8DsaM

US Market Proves Too Tough for Foreign Neobanks
SocialMar 31, 2026

US Market Proves Too Tough for Foreign Neobanks

Monzo is leaving the US. ~50 layoffs, accounts wind down by June. This is the pattern now. N26 left in 2022. Revolut's US push has stalled. The thesis that a better mobile bank can simply be exported into the US market...
